Saturday May 12, 2012 #

3 PM

Orienteering race 40:50 [5] *** 5.2 km (7:51 / km) +185m 6:40 / km
spiked:22/27c shoes: Inov8 Oroc 280

Middle distance champs for western cape.

Was really keen for this run. If I won it I would have been the middle distance champion in every championship, at the same time. Would have been like the tiger slam. Told myself that I would never give up, and im pretty happy with myself for the way I pushed through the whole course.

First mistake at 5 where I lost two minutes, then lost time at eleven, 18 and 23 and 27. I think winning time could have been a lot quicker.

Nice new map though and lots of controls which is always good fun.

Sunday May 6, 2012 #

Orienteering race 1:17:20 [4] 8.0 km (9:40 / km) +385m 7:48 / km
shoes: Adidas

CC at laurentia farm.

Not a very nice area. Quite a bad run all round, but the first half was better than the second. My mistakes on the first half didnt cost me as much because I was still positive and fresh.

After number 14, I stuffed up the rest of the controls going too slowly on the rocky terrain.

On almost all of the legs I would get into 100m of the control and stuff around. Need to get my confidence up.Hopefully next weekend will be a lot better.
